18/*
19 * This code implements the DMA subsystem. It provides a HW-neutral interface
20 * for other kernel code to use asynchronous memory copy capabilities,
21 * if present, and allows different HW DMA drivers to register as providing
22 * this capability.
23 *
24 * Due to the fact we are accelerating what is already a relatively fast
25 * operation, the code goes to great lengths to avoid additional overhead,
26 * such as locking.
27 *
28 * LOCKING:
29 *
30 * The subsystem keeps a global list of dma_device structs it is protected by a
31 * mutex, dma_list_mutex.
32 *
33 * A subsystem can get access to a channel by calling dmaengine_get() followed
34 * by dma_find_channel(), or if it has need for an exclusive channel it can call
35 * dma_request_channel(). Once a channel is allocated a reference is taken
36 * against its corresponding driver to disable removal.
37 *
38 * Each device has a channels list, which runs unlocked but is never modified
39 * once the device is registered, it's just setup by the driver.
40 *
41 * See Documentation/dmaengine.txt for more details
42 */
